    Out of curiosity to those who went this route, if OP is going to have to shut down, what is the major reason why people would not consider the DIR product I build? I don't mean to dirty up OP's clean thread but I figure asking in one of my threads won't get the correct audience. Here are the best ideas I can think of:

    1. Price
    2. Ease of installation
    3. Anytime use (the DIR only works while in reverse while the cover works all the time)
    4. Custom logos
    I'm guess it's something like 95% or more about price given the feedback I've received?

    Just curious how I can help out people who (like me) were/are annoyed by license plate camera glare if OP is unable to continue with his option. I really like it when consumers have choices, it's best for everyone.

    I actually found your harness first when I went looking for a solution after realizing that turning off the headlights improves the picture dramatically.
    I think you hit the nail on the head with your potential reasons. A lot of people seem to really like the custom images but for me personally it was the cost.
    The problem can also be solved with a piece of tape over part of the lens. After seeing sphinxbccp’s covers, I thought about DIYing some but figured I could support a member and save some time/effort by ordering his.
    So while your harness is a much more elegant solution, it was hard for me to justify dropping the coin.
    I definitely don’t mean any disrespect or anything! In fact I’ll be ordering a set of your LED harnesses sooner than later. Just sharing my reasoning
